Question 312766: A factory worker places 120 newly created circuits on a shelf to be checked for quality. Of these 9 will not work correctly. Suppose that she is asked to randomly select two circuits, without replacement, from the shelf. What is the chance that both circuits she selects will be defective? Approximate to the nearest ten thousandth.

# of ways to select 2 defective: 9C2 = 36
---
# of random ways to select 2 from 120: 120C2 = 7140
----
P(selecting 2 defective) = 36/7140 = 0.0050
